Get-SCVirtualizationManager
取得 VMM 管理的 VMware vCenter Server 物件。
語法
Get-SCVirtualizationManager
[-VMMServer <ServerConnection>]
[[-ComputerName] <String>]
[<CommonParameters>]
Description
Get-SCVirtualizationManager Cmdlet 會取得 Virtual Machine Manager 管理的一或 VMware vCenter Server 物件。 vCenter Server 是虛擬化管理員,通常會管理部署在這些主機上的 ESX 主機和虛擬機。
如果 vCenter Server 連線到 VMM,您可以使用此 Cmdlet 來檢視 vCenter Server 物件的屬性,或將它儲存在變數中供其他 Cmdlet 使用。
範例
範例 1:顯示 VMM 所管理之每個 VMware vCenter Server 的相關信息
PS C:\> Get-SCVirtualizationManager -VMMServer "VMMServer01.Contoso.com"
此命令會從 VMMServer01 擷取目前與 VMM 相關聯的所有虛擬化管理員物件,並顯示傳回對象的相關信息。
範例 2:取得 VMM 所管理的特定 VMware vCenter Server
PS C:\> Get-SCVirtualizationManager -VMMServer "VMMServer01.Contoso.com" -ComputerName "vCenterServer02.Contoso.com"
此命令會取得名為 VirtMgrServer02 的 vCenter Server 物件,並顯示傳回對象的相關信息。
範例 3:取得符合指定準則的所有 VMware vCenter Server
PS C:\> $vCenterServers = Get-SCVirtualizationManager -VMMServer "VMMServer01.Contoso.com" | where {$_.Name -match "Server"}
PS C:\> $vCenterServers
第一個命令會取得名稱包含字串 「Server」 的所有虛擬化管理員物件,並將傳回的物件儲存在$vCenterServers陣列中。
第二個命令會顯示每個 vCenter Server 對象的相關信息。
參數
-ComputerName
指定 VMM 可在網路上唯一識別的電腦名稱。 此參數可接受的值為:
- FQDN
- IPv4 或 IPv6 位址
- NetBIOS 名稱
類型: | String |
Position: | 0 |
預設值: | None |
必要: | False |
接受管線輸入: | False |
接受萬用字元: | False |
-VMMServer
指定 VMM 伺服器物件。
類型: | ServerConnection |
Position: | Named |
預設值: | None |
必要: | False |
接受管線輸入: | True |
接受萬用字元: | False |
輸出
VirtualizationManager
此 Cmdlet 會傳回 VirtualizationManager 物件。